About the Presenter:

Shelli read her first romance novel when she was eleven. It was a Harlequin that she snuck off her mom’s bookshelf, and she was forever
hooked on romance novels. It wasn’t until many years later that she decided to pursue writing stories of her own. By then she acknowledged
the voices in her head didn’t make her crazy, they made her a writer.

Shelli currently lives in the Pacific Northwest with her young daughter, where she is President of her local RWA (Romance Writers of
America) chapter. She writes various genres of romance for Samhain Publishing, Cobblestone Press, and Highland Press.
